The Secret to Making Your Blog Go Viral: Using Ads to Drive Massive Traffic

Creating a viral blog is the dream of many online content creators. It’s a way to reach a massive audience, build a community, and establish yourself as an expert in your niche. However, making your blog go viral can be a challenging task, especially with the ever-increasing competition on the internet. One effective way to drive massive traffic to your blog is by using ads. In this article, we’ll explore the secret to making your blog go viral using ads.

Understanding Your Target Audience

Before you start creating ads, it’s essential to understand your target audience. Who are they? What are their interests? What problems do they face, and how can your blog solve them? Understanding your audience will help you create ads that resonate with them and drive traffic to your blog. You can use social media analytics tools to gather data about your audience and create buyer personas.

Crafting Compelling Ad Copy

Your ad copy is the first thing people will see, and it can make or break your ad campaign. Your ad copy should be attention-grabbing, informative, and compelling. It should clearly communicate the value proposition of your blog and entice people to click on it. Use action-oriented language, highlight the benefits of your blog, and include a clear call-to-action.

Choosing the Right Ad Platforms

There are many ad platforms to choose from, including Google AdWords, Facebook Ads, Instagram Ads, and LinkedIn Ads. Each platform has its strengths and weaknesses, and the right platform for you will depend on your target audience and budget. For example, if your target audience is young adults, Instagram Ads might be a good choice. If your target audience is professionals, LinkedIn Ads might be a better option.

Creating Eye-Catching Visuals

Your ad visuals are just as important as your ad copy. They should be eye-catching, high-quality, and relevant to your blog. Use images or videos that showcase the benefits of your blog and grab the attention of your target audience. You can use free image resources like Unsplash or Pexels to find high-quality images.

Setting a Budget and Tracking Results

Setting a budget and tracking results is crucial to the success of your ad campaign. You should set a daily or monthly budget and track your ad metrics, such as click-through rate, conversion rate, and cost per click. This will help you optimize your ad campaign and get the best return on investment.

Measuring Success and Optimizing Your Ads

Measuring the success of your ad campaign is crucial to its success. You should track your ad metrics regularly and make adjustments as needed. If an ad is not performing well, you can pause or delete it and create a new one. You can also use A/B testing to compare the performance of different ads and optimize your ad campaign.

Staying Up-to-Date with the Latest Trends

The online landscape is constantly changing, and it’s essential to stay up-to-date with the latest trends. Follow industry leaders, attend webinars, and read blogs to stay informed about the latest ad platforms, technologies, and strategies. This will help you stay ahead of the competition and make your blog go viral.

Conclusion

Making your blog go viral using ads requires a strategic approach. You need to understand your target audience, craft compelling ad copy, choose the right ad platforms, create eye-catching visuals, set a budget and track results, measure success and optimize your ads, and stay up-to-date with the latest trends. By following these tips, you can drive massive traffic to your blog and establish yourself as an expert in your niche. Remember, creating a viral blog takes time and effort, but with the right strategy and persistence, you can achieve your goals and build a loyal community of readers.
